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The ENST00000571708.5(TRIM16L):​n.811C>T variant causes a non coding transcript exon change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000656 in 152,376 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

The c.185C>T (p.T62I) alteration is located in exon 2 (coding exon 1) of the TRIM16L gene. This alteration results from a C to T substitution at nucleotide position 185, causing the threonine (T) at amino acid position 62 to be replaced by an isoleucine (I).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
